TICKET-4417: Locale vault locked, blocking date-format rollout

The Fennwick locale vault holds the signed CLDR overrides we need for the new `dd.MM.yyyy` formats in the Brundmoor region. Vault auto-locked after the deploy bot's token rotated mid-write. Review the attached patch for the formatter first; it's independent. To re-run integration tests against real locale data, unlock the vault with the passphrase below.

unlock words, baguf-badug: aldath-ralwyn-gilath-oliys-sorius-raleth-pelmir-praeth-lamix-druvan-siliel-fraax-queniel

Maintainers changing the schema should retrain the shared dictionary, since stale dictionaries silently degrade compression ratios rather than failing. Benchmarks comparing frame sizes, dictionary versions, and CPU cost live alongside the ingest code and are refreshed quarterly by the Lanternpost data team. Before touching compression settings, read the design rationale and the dictionary rotation procedure, both of which are maintained here:

operations page: https://confluence.lumiclabs.internal/projects/display/browse/projects/b6be

**14:22 — Archive job stalls on Coldbin tier**

The nightly archiver at Vantara paused mid-sweep after hitting a bucket with an expired lifecycle policy. No data was lost; the job simply refused to transition objects it couldn't verify. On-call restarted the sweep with the policy-check flag relaxed, and the remaining buckets archived cleanly by 15:10. For your review, the run that completed is identified by the token below.

session token of bajeg-bajop = htk4_6c57

# Rate limiting constants for the Lanternbridge gateway.
#
# These control the token-bucket limiter applied per client key before
# requests reach upstream services. Read carefully before editing: the
# bucket size and refill rate interact, and raising one without the
# other just shifts where throttling happens. Changes require a load
# test sign-off from the platform team.
#
# The current production values are defined below.

tuning table, kawep-tawif:
CAPS = {
    "olidor": 80,
    "belion": 7,
    "quenys": 225,
    "druox": 839,
    "fraath": 482,
}